Malta Sotheby’s International Realty appoints UK representative

Malta Independent Monday, 10 June 2013, 13:14 Last update: about 13 years ago

Soon after CSB Group announced their introduction of the Sotheby’s International Realty brand to Malta, Malta Sotheby’s International Realty has announced the appointment of a dedicated UK representative, Richard Elliot Square.

The move is aimed at establishing a company presence in London, UK, which will allow Malta Sotheby’s International Realty to build closer ties with UK-based clients. Mr Richard Elliot Square will be responsible for client relations between Malta Sotheby’s International Realty and its UK-based clients in efforts to enter the vast UK market. Apart from the various tax and fiscal benefits that Malta carries with it, investing in property on the island remains an attractive proposition for the UK market with the Maltese market achieving strong appreciation.

Richard Elliot-Square - an Investment Banker based in London, Vancouver and Zurich is CSB Group’s Representative in London. During the course of his career he has been involved in many ventures that have given him access to a wide network of contacts. Having lived and worked in the UK, USA, Bermuda, the Middle and Far East, he has been a Director of several companies in UK and USA, and been a Founder of several publicly quoted corporations including Telecom Plus PLC (UK) and Channel i Limited (USA). He was Commissioned as an Army officer in 3rd Dragoon Guards, (Royal Scots Dragoon Guards), and since leaving the Army, he has been involved in many aspects of international business including trade funding, the manufacture of motor vehicles, banking and broking, import and export as well as being invested in Oil and Gas and other minerals companies.

Richard Elliot-Square specialises in introducing investment banking and venture capital projects and has recently been successful in the re-structuring and funding of several publicly quoted companies in the UK and North America. He also acts as an adviser to a number of international companies and has invested in a number of small cap businesses.
